Key Information

Short Description

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ule is a combination of two medicines in one inhaler that relieves long-term symptoms of asthma and COPD, making breathing easier.

Dosage Form

Capsule

Introduction

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ule is a combination of two medicines in one inhaler. It relieves the long-term symptoms of asthma and COPD, making breathing easier. It works by inhibiting the release of certain chemical messengers that cause inflammation (swelling) and relaxes the muscles in the airways.

How it works

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ule is a combination of two medicines: Formoterol and Budesonide. Formoterol is a long-acting bronchodilator which works by relaxing the muscles in the airways and widens the airways. Budesonide is a steroid. It works by stopping the release of certain chemical messengers that cause inflammation (swelling) of the airways. Together they make breathing easier.

Quick Tips

It contains two medicines in one inhaler for control of long-term asthma and COPD symptoms. It does not relieve sudden symptoms. Always use a rescue inhaler to treat sudden symptoms. Tell your doctor immediately if your breathing problem worsens or if rescue inhaler does not relieve symptoms. Do not discontinue unless advised by your doctor. Rinse your mouth with water after each use to prevent infections in the mouth and throat. Carry your rescue inhaler wherever you go.

Frequently asked questions

What is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ule prescribed for?

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ule is prescribed to treat symptoms of obstructive airways diseases, such as asthma and chronic pulmonary obstructive disease (COPD). Common symptoms of these conditions include wheezing, shortness of breath, breathlessness, and chest tightness.

Does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ule contain steroids?

Budesonide, which is a component of Foracort, is a corticosteroid. Corticosteroids are anti-inflammatory medications used to treat various conditions, including asthma. They differ from anabolic steroids, which are not commonly used for medical purposes and are typically misused in bodybuilding.

Will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ule be more effective if taken in more than recommended dose?

No, taking more of this medication will not make it more effective; instead, it may increase the risk of side effects. If symptoms are not relieved by the recommended dose, consult your doctor for re-evaluation.

When can I drink water after taking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ule?

There are no restrictions on drinking water after taking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ule. It's recommended to rinse your mouth before drinking water to avoid ingestion of the medication.

What should I discuss with my doctor before starting treatment with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ule?

Before initiating treatment, inform your healthcare provider about your medical history, including any heart, liver, or kidney conditions. Additionally, disclose if you're currently taking other medications.

When should I stop using the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ule?

Consult your doctor before discontinuing treatment with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ule. Do not abruptly cease taking it unless advised by your physician, as this may lead to an asthma attack. It is essential to follow the recommended dosage schedule as prescribed by your doctor.

Is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ule safe during pregnancy?

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ule has been deemed safe for use during pregnancy. However, the doctor may prescribe it only if necessary and ensure that its benefits outweigh potential risks. Always consult your healthcare provider before making any changes to your medications while pregnant.

Can I take antifungal medicine along with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ule?

It is crucial to seek guidance from your doctor regarding the combination of antifungal medication and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ule. The doctor's recommendations should be followed for proper medication management.

What are the common side effects of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ule?

Common reported side effects of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ule include headache, nausea, vomiting, stomach discomfort, and dizziness. These symptoms are generally mild and resolve on their own.

What are the instructions for storage and disposal of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ule?

Store Forabest HG 6mcg/200mcg Capsule in its original packaging, tightly closed. Follow any specific storage instructions provided on the label or medication package. Dispose of unused medication safely, ensuring it is inaccessible to pets, children, and other individuals.
